Redditch eco consultant goes back to school for green makeover

A REDDITCH sustainability consultant has visited his old school to give it an eco-makeover.

Tre Office provides sustainable office equipment and sustainability consultancy, helping companies be more aware of their environmental Social Governance (ESG)

Director of Tre Office, Mark Williams, was a pupil at Moons Moat First School.

He said: “In the past, we have offset our CO2 by planting trees, but I found we could make a significant impact by educating children about the environment.




“We have helped out a few schools in London but I thought it would be nice to help out my own first school.

“Before the pandemic we paired up with Whiting landscapes, based in Bromsgrove, and Rob Wilson of Meadow Bank tree surgery, to create an outside learning area for the school, with mesh play areas, fire pits, bug hotels and so much more.


“The school and students have been over the moon with this area, giving them an escape from the typical classroom environment.”

Mark said he wanted to create the same area at Moons Moat First School.

“We aim to complete this project whilst getting Redditch companies involved so we can help other schools within the area.”

Mark is appealing for landscape companies to get in touch to help deliver the project.
